Crispy Chicken Avocado Rice Wraps

Ingredients
  

2 cups cooked jasmine rice

1 lb boneless, skinless chicken thighs

1 teaspoon paprika

1 teaspoon garlic powder

1 teaspoon onion powder

½ teaspoon cayenne pepper (optional for extra heat)

Sal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ste

1 tablespoon olive oil

1 ripe avocado, thinly sliced

1 cup shredded lettuce (romaine or green leaf)

½ cup cherry tomatoes, halved

¼ cup sliced green onions

4 large rice paper wraps

Soy sauce or tamari for dipping

Instructions
 

Prepare the Chicken:

    - In a mixing bowl, season the chicken thighs evenly with pa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, cayenne pepper (if using), salt, and pepper. Make sure every piece is well-coated with the seasoning for maximum flavor.

      Cook the Chicken:

        -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Once the oil is shimmering, carefully add the seasoned chicken thighs to the skillet. Cook them for approximately 5-7 minutes per side until they are golden brown and fully cooked through (the internal temperature should reach 165°F or 75°C). Once cooked, remove the chicken from the skillet and allow it to cool slightly before slicing into thin strips.

          Prepare the Rice Paper Wrappers:

            - In a shallow dish, pour in warm water. Submerge one rice paper wrap into the water for about 10-15 seconds, or until it becomes pliable and soft enough to handle but not overly mushy. Remove it from the water and lay it flat on a clean and dry surface.

              Assemble the Wraps:

                - On the lower half of the rice paper wrap, place approximately ½ cup of cooked jasmine rice. Layer on a few strips of the crispy chicken, followed by a couple of avocado slices, a handful of shredded lettuce, some halved cherry tomatoes, and a sprinkle of green onions. Be mindful not to overfill the wrap so that it can be rolled easily.

                  Roll the Wraps:

                    - Begin by folding the sides of the rice paper inward over the filling, then start rolling from the bottom up to create a tight and secure wrap. Ensure that the filling remains contained as you roll. Repeat this process with the remaining rice paper wraps and filling ingredients.

                      Serve:

                        - Arrange the completed wraps on a serving platter. Serve with a small bowl of soy sauce or tamari for dipping. Enjoy your delightful crispy chicken avocado rice wraps with friends and family!

                          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 20 minutes | 30 minutes | 4 servings
